Understanding Blockchain Basics

For entrepreneurs, grasping the fundamentals of blockchain technology is crucial. Blockchain is a decentralized digital ledger that records transactions across multiple computers. This ensures that the record is secure and cannot be altered retroactively. It's the backbone of c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in and Ethereum but has applications far beyond digital currency.

Decentralization and Its Benefits

One of the primary advantages of blockchain is its decentralization. Unlike traditional systems that rely on a central authority, blockchain distributes data across a network. This reduces the risk of fraud and increases transparency, making it an attractive option for businesses looking to enhance security.

Blockchain in Business Operations

Blockchain technology can revolutionize business operations. From supply chain management to finance, it offers innovative solutions. By providing an immutable record of transactions, blockchain can streamline processes, reduce costs, and improve efficiency.

Smart Contracts

Smart contracts are self-executing contracts with the terms of the agreement directly written into code. They automatically execute transactions when predefined conditions are met, eliminating the need for intermediaries. This can significantly speed up transaction times and reduce costs for entrepreneurs.

Security and Trust

Blockchain's cryptographic nature makes it highly secure. Each block is linked to the previous one, making it nearly impossible to alter past data without detection. This builds trust among users and is particularly beneficial for industries where data integrity is paramount.

Tokenization of Assets

Tokenization involves converting physical assets into digital tokens on a blockchain. This opens up new avenues for investment and ownership, allowing entrepreneurs to raise capital in innovative ways. From real estate to art, tokenization is transforming how we perceive asset ownership.

Blockchain and Sustainability

Blockchain technology can contribute to sustainability efforts by enhancing supply chain transparency and reducing waste. By tracking products from origin to consumer, businesses can ensure ethical sourcing and reduce their carbon footprint.

Adapting to Regulatory Changes

As blockchain technology evolves, so does the regulatory landscape. Entrepreneurs must stay informed about changes in legislation to ensure compliance. Understanding regulations can help businesses leverage blockchain effectively while avoiding legal pitfalls.
